GENERAL SAFETY RULESWARNING: When using this product, basic precautions should always be followed, including the following:

1.Read and understand all instructions before using the product.

2.To reduce the risk of injury, close supervision is necessary when a product is used near children.

3.Know how to stop this product and bleed pressure quickly. Be thoroughly familiar with the controls.

4.Stay alert - watch what you are doing.

5.Do not operate this product when fatigued or under the influence of alcohol or drugs.

6.Keep operating area clear of all persons.

7.Do not use on ladder. Loss of balance and serious injury could result. Do not overreach or stand on unstable support. Keep good footing and balance at all times.

8.Follow the maintenance instructions specified in the manual.

9.This product is provided with a Ground Fault Circuit Interrupter (GFCI) built into the power cord. If replacement of the plug or cord is needed, use only identical replacement parts.

10.Wash hands after handling.WARNING: Risk of Injection or Injury. Do Not Direct Discharge Stream at Persons.

GROUNDING INSTRUCTIONS

This product must be grounded. If it should malfunction or break down, grounding provides a path of least resistance for electric current to reduce the risk of electric shock. This product is equipped with a cord having an equipment-grounding conductor and a grounding plug. The plug must be plugged into an appropriate outlet that is properly installed and grounded in accordance with all local codes and ordinances.

SAVE THESE INSTRUCTIONSDANGER: Improper connection of the equipment-grounding conductor can result in a risk of electrocution. Check with a qualified electrician or service personnel if you are in doubt as to whether the outlet is properly grounded. Do not modify the plug provided with the product - if it will not fit the outlet, have a proper outlet installed by a qualified electrician. Do not use any type of adapter with this product.

INTERRUPTER PROTECTION

This pressure washer is provided with a Ground Fault Circuit Interrupter (GFCI) built into the power supply cord. This device provides additional protection from the risk of electrical shock. Should replacement of the plug or cord become necessary, use only identical replacement parts that include GFCI protection. See Figure 13 for testing procedure.

Manual background WARNING: Connect directly to outlet. Do not use with extension cord. The use of an extension cord will override the GFCI built into the plug of the power supply cord resulting in the risk of electrical shock.
